Managing Sensory Challenges: An Overview

Sensory Processing Disorder (SPD) is a condition that affects how the brain interprets and responds to sensory input from the environment. Individuals with SPD may experience overreaction or underreaction to sensory stimuli, leading to difficulties in managing everyday activities.
